### Load Test: Pendlecart Checkout Flow

Before approving this change, run the soak profile against the staging checkout at 400 virtual shoppers for 30 minutes. Watch p99 latency on the payment-intent step; anything above 900ms is a blocker. Verify cart-abandonment counters don't spike, since the retry logic was rewritten. Capture the flame graphs and attach them to the review. Tie all artifacts back to the build token recorded below.

session token of kahog-bahif = htk9_f63daec35

Facilities Ticket — Locker assignment, Morrow Hall changing rooms

Reception: a locker has been assigned for the new starter in the ground-floor changing rooms, bank C. The previous occupant's padlock has been removed and the locker cleaned. Please show the starter the location, remind them lockers are cleared quarterly, and confirm the combination works before they leave. The locker keypad code is set out below.

door code, tajof-kageg: bdg-QVDCE-3

# Flaglight Rollouts — Approvals

Quick version for on-call: any rollout touching more than 5% of traffic needs an approval in Flaglight before the ramp continues. Kill switches don't need approval — just flip them and note it in the incident channel. Scheduled ramps pause automatically if error budget burns hot. If you're stuck at 2 a.m. with a pending approval, there's one person authorized to override, and that's the approver below.

account owner for tagep-bafof: Norael Gilax Juleth

# Reviewer note: the baseline file for Lintgarde suppressions lives in
# ./quality/baseline.json. Do not regenerate it in feature branches;
# deltas should shrink, never grow. The baseline sync job compares
# against findings stored in the audit database. For local verification,
# the sync tool reads the database via the connection string below:

primary connection of kagug-bahof = mysql://pelmir_svc:AsbhmEY@db-78bb.ordinlabs.example:5432/keleth

Subject: Handover — PixRinse EXIF pipeline

Hi, welcome aboard! PixRinse strips EXIF metadata from all uploads before they hit the public CDN at Varnholt Media. Releases go out Tuesdays; just run the scrub-verify suite first and check the sample gallery renders clean. Ping Mara if the geotag tests flake. The deploy key you'll need is right here.

deploy key for tahaf-kawig: bky9_214Bzy7Cp